Abstract

The embodiment of the invention provides a fixed terminal control method and a device, wherein the method comprises the following steps: receiving target gesture operation sent by a user and aiming at a virtual mouse displayed in the handheld terminal; generating a target virtual mouse operation instruction corresponding to the target gesture operation; and sending the target virtual mouse operation instruction to the fixed terminal so that the fixed terminal determines a target cursor operation event corresponding to the target virtual mouse operation instruction based on a preset operation corresponding relationship between the virtual mouse operation instruction and the cursor operation event, and simulating to generate the target cursor operation event so that a locally displayed cursor responds to the target cursor operation event generated by simulation, so that the action of the cursor in the fixed terminal is controlled through gesture operation on the virtual mouse in the handheld terminal to realize control on the fixed terminal. By applying the embodiment of the invention, the complicated operation when the intelligent remote controller is used can be avoided, and the user operation experience is good.

Background
With the continuous progress of scientific technology, the electronic industry has also been rapidly developed, which makes more and more intelligent terminals (such as smart televisions, etc.) more and more important in the daily life and work of users. Generally, a user can operate a smart terminal to meet his actual needs, for example, to watch a video, search information, or play a game, etc. on the smart terminal.
At present, an intelligent remote controller matched with an intelligent terminal is usually used for completing the control of the intelligent terminal. A general smart remote controller generally includes numeric keys, direction keys, a plurality of menu keys, and the like. In the prior art, when a user operates the intelligent terminal, the user needs to select a corresponding menu key and simultaneously moves a focus position on a screen of the intelligent terminal by matching with up, down, left and right direction keys so as to complete the control of the intelligent terminal.
Although the intelligent remote controller can be used to control the intelligent terminal, in practical applications, when a user operates the intelligent terminal, even a simple focus moving operation needs to be performed by pressing the direction key several times or several tens of times. Therefore, when the intelligent terminal is operated through the intelligent remote controller, the operation is complex, the speed is low, and the user experience is poor.

Detailed Description
In order to solve the problems in the prior art, embodiments of the present invention provide a fixed terminal control method and apparatus from the perspective of a handheld terminal and a fixed terminal, respectively, so as to avoid tedious operations when using an intelligent remote controller, and improve the control speed and the user operation experience.
The handheld terminal can comprise a smart phone with a touch screen function, a tablet personal computer and other portable devices, and the fixed terminal can comprise a smart television and the like. By applying the embodiment of the invention, the virtual mouse can be displayed on the screen of the handheld terminal, and the cursor matched with the virtual mouse for use is displayed on the screen of the fixed terminal. Thus, the control for the fixed terminal can be as simple, convenient and fast as operating a computer with a mouse.
Referring to fig. 5, the virtual mouse may be divided into: a left key, a right key and a back; the back area of the virtual mouse may be further subdivided into: a back left area and a back right area. Compared with a mouse connected with a computer, the virtual mouse in the embodiment of the invention is displayed on a screen of a handheld terminal with a touch screen function, so that the clicking and touching operation of the virtual mouse can be one of gesture operations; in addition, the handheld terminal is also provided with an acceleration sensor, and the movement operation of the virtual mouse can be converted into the movement event of the cursor in the fixed terminal, so the movement operation of the virtual mouse can be one of gesture operations. Meanwhile, in order to enhance the operation experience of the user, different sound effects are set for the left button and the right button of the virtual mouse, and the user operation is more convenient and accurate.

Fig. 1 is a schematic flowchart of a fixed terminal control method according to an embodiment of the present invention, applied to a handheld terminal with a touch screen function; the method may comprise the steps of:
step S101: receiving target gesture operation sent by a user and aiming at a virtual mouse displayed in the handheld terminal;
the virtual mouse and the cursor displayed by the fixed terminal have a matching relation, the virtual mouse and the cursor are displayed after the handheld terminal and the fixed terminal are in communication connection, and the communication connection between the handheld terminal and the fixed terminal is established based on the preset webpage link carrying the communication identification of the fixed terminal. Wherein, for clarity of the scheme, fig. 5 gives an exemplary form of a virtual mouse in the handheld terminal.
Before the handheld terminal establishes communication connection with the fixed terminal, a first fixed terminal control program needs to be installed and opened in the handheld terminal, and the first fixed terminal control program is functional software for realizing a fixed terminal control method on the handheld terminal side; the first fixed terminal control program can extract a communication identifier (such as an IP address) for establishing a communication connection from the obtained preset webpage link, so as to establish the communication connection between the handheld terminal and the fixed terminal. And under the condition that the first fixed terminal control program is not installed on the handheld terminal, when the handheld terminal obtains a preset webpage link carrying the communication identifier of the fixed terminal, a user can download and install the first fixed terminal control program according to a webpage guide prompt opened by a browser, and after the first fixed terminal control program is opened, the communication identifier for establishing communication connection is continuously extracted from the obtained preset webpage link to establish the communication connection between the handheld terminal and the fixed terminal.
The communication connection between the handheld terminal and the fixed terminal is established based on obtaining a preset web page connection carrying the communication identifier of the fixed terminal, and may include:
the handheld terminal obtains a preset webpage link based on a mode of scanning a two-dimensional code image which is displayed by the fixed terminal and contains the preset webpage link, wherein the preset webpage link contains a communication identifier of the fixed terminal;
and the handheld terminal establishes communication connection with the fixed terminal based on the communication identifier in the webpage link.
It should be noted that the above-mentioned manner is only one manner of manners for establishing a communication connection between the handheld terminal and the fixed terminal, and of course, the communication connection may also be established by other manners.
Specifically, the communication connection between the handheld terminal and the fixed terminal includes: socket communication connection. It should be noted that the socket communication connection is one of the communication connections established between the handheld terminal and the fixed terminal, and the present invention does not need to limit the specific manner of establishing the communication connection, and any possible implementation manner may be applied to the present invention.
Step S102: generating a target virtual mouse operation instruction corresponding to the target gesture operation;
specifically, the target gesture operation of the virtual mouse by the user at least includes one or more of the following gestures: position movement, drawing a pattern, single point, three point pointing, etc.
It should be noted that, a corresponding virtual mouse operation instruction is set in advance for each target gesture operation. In addition, after receiving the target gesture operation, in the process of generating a target virtual mouse operation instruction corresponding to the target gesture operation, there is recognition of the target gesture operation, that is, it is determined which gesture operation the target gesture operation is specifically. Specifically, when determining which gesture operation the target gesture operation is, the target gesture operation may be identified by combining a click area, a click type, and a sliding in the click area of the virtual mouse for the touch screen, and/or a position movement of the virtual mouse. For example: the method comprises the steps that a user three-point clicks the back of a virtual mouse in a handheld terminal, fingers draw a 'l' -shaped pattern on the back of the virtual mouse from top to bottom, the clicked area of a touch screen is judged to be the back of the virtual mouse, the 'l' -shaped pattern drawn by the fingers on the touch screen is obtained by combining the clicking type clicked by the three fingers on the touch screen, and the target gesture operation is a multi-finger sliding gesture operation on the back of the virtual mouse from top to bottom.
Step S103: and sending the target virtual mouse operation instruction to the fixed terminal so that the fixed terminal determines a target cursor operation event corresponding to the target virtual mouse operation instruction based on a preset operation corresponding relationship between the virtual mouse operation instruction and the cursor operation event, and simulating to generate the target cursor operation event so that a locally displayed cursor responds to the target cursor operation event generated by simulation, so that the action of the cursor in the fixed terminal is controlled through gesture operation on the virtual mouse in the handheld terminal to realize control on the fixed terminal.
Specifically, the preset operation correspondence between the virtual mouse operation instruction and the cursor operation event may include:
(1) a virtual mouse operation instruction corresponding to the virtual mouse gesture operation corresponds to a cursor movement event;
(2) clicking a virtual mouse operation command corresponding to the gesture operation of the left key of the virtual mouse to correspond to a click event of a cursor;
(3) clicking a virtual mouse right button gesture operation corresponding to a virtual mouse operation instruction corresponding to a back event of a cursor;
(4) a virtual mouse operation instruction corresponding to the gesture operation of sliding out of the first preset shape by a single finger on the back of the virtual mouse corresponds to a back event of the cursor;
(5) pressing a left button of the virtual mouse and dragging the virtual mouse, wherein a virtual mouse operation instruction corresponding to a gesture operation of the virtual mouse corresponds to a cursor dragging event in a sliding area;
(6) a virtual mouse operation instruction corresponding to the gesture operation of sliding out the second preset shape at the back of the virtual mouse corresponds to a display menu event;
(7) a virtual mouse operation instruction corresponding to a gesture operation of multi-finger sliding from top to bottom on the back of the virtual mouse corresponds to a home page returning event;
(8) a virtual mouse operation instruction corresponding to the gesture operation of sliding from the top to the bottom on the left side of the back of the virtual mouse corresponds to a volume-down event;
(9) and a virtual mouse operation instruction corresponding to the gesture operation of single-finger sliding from bottom to top on the left side of the back of the virtual mouse corresponds to a volume-up event.
Specifically, the gesture operation of moving the virtual mouse in (1) may be a movement operation of the virtual mouse on a horizontal plane, and a movement distance and a movement direction of a cursor on a fixed terminal used in cooperation with the virtual mouse can be obtained according to an acceleration sensor in the handheld terminal, and in addition, a corresponding relationship between the movement distance of the virtual mouse and the movement distance of the cursor and a corresponding relationship between the movement direction of the virtual mouse and the movement direction of the cursor are preset, and based on the two types of corresponding relationships and the virtual mouse operation instruction, a specific cursor operation event can be generated; the gesture operation of clicking the left key of the virtual mouse in the step (2) can be the operation of clicking the virtual mouse in the handheld terminal, and the clicking area is the left key of the virtual mouse; the gesture operation of clicking the right button of the virtual mouse in the step (3) can be the operation of clicking the virtual mouse in the handheld terminal, and the clicking area is the right button of the virtual mouse; the gesture operation of sliding out the first predetermined shape with one finger on the back of the virtual mouse in the above (4) may be a gesture operation of pressing the virtual mouse with one finger and sliding out the first predetermined shape (for example, "]" -type pattern) on the back of the virtual mouse; the gesture operation of pressing and holding the left key of the virtual mouse and dragging the virtual mouse in the step (5) may be an operation of pressing and holding the virtual mouse and moving the virtual mouse, and the click region is the left key of the virtual mouse, it should be noted that the cursor dragging event in the sliding region in the step (5) can be triggered only when the region to which the cursor in the fixed terminal screen moves is the sliding region; the gesture operation of sliding out the second predetermined shape at a single point on the back of the virtual mouse in the above (6) may be a gesture operation of pressing the virtual mouse with a single finger and sliding out the second predetermined shape (for example, a "U" shaped pattern) on the back of the virtual mouse; the multi-finger sliding gesture operation from top to bottom on the back of the virtual mouse in (7) above may be an operation in which the user simultaneously uses a plurality of fingers (for example, three fingers), clicks on the back of the virtual mouse, and slides out the pattern from top to bottom on the virtual mouse of the handheld terminal when clicking; the single-finger sliding gesture operation from top to bottom on the left side of the back of the virtual mouse in the above (8) may be an operation of sliding out a pattern from top to bottom on a left area of the back of the virtual mouse; the single-finger sliding gesture operation in the above (9) from bottom to top on the left side of the back of the virtual mouse may be an operation of sliding out a displacement from bottom to top in a region near the left of the back of the virtual mouse.
It should be noted that the above-mentioned operation corresponding relationship between the virtual mouse operation instruction and the cursor event is only an example, and certainly, a user may set the operation corresponding relationship according to actual needs in practical applications.
Specifically, after the fixed terminal receives a target virtual mouse operation instruction sent by the handheld terminal, a target cursor event corresponding to the target virtual mouse operation instruction is determined according to the preset operation corresponding relationship between the virtual mouse operation instruction and the cursor operation time.

The present invention will be described in detail below with reference to a specific example.
A: a user scans a two-dimensional code image carrying a preset local area network webpage link by using a handheld terminal;
b: because the handheld terminal is not provided with the first fixed terminal control program in advance, a browser in the handheld terminal opens a webpage corresponding to the webpage link; after the webpage is opened, the user downloads and installs the first fixed terminal control program according to the webpage guide prompt;
c: continuing to execute the step A, because a first fixed terminal control program is installed, analyzing the content of the two-dimensional code image obtained by scanning, namely the webpage link, by the first fixed terminal control program, and extracting the IP address carried in the webpage link;
d: c, according to the IP address obtained in step C, establishing the communication connection between the hand-held terminal and the fixed terminal;
e: displaying a mouse-style virtual mouse on a screen of the handheld terminal, see fig. 5; displaying a cursor matched with the virtual mouse on a screen of the fixed terminal;
f: suppose that the target gesture received by the virtual mouse and sent by the user is: the U-shaped pattern slides out of the back of the virtual mouse by a single finger;
g: a first fixed terminal control program in the handheld terminal generates the acquired gesture into a corresponding target virtual mouse operation instruction;
h: and a second fixed terminal control program in the fixed terminal obtains a target gesture aiming at the virtual mouse according to the obtained target virtual mouse operation instruction, wherein the target gesture is as follows: there are patterns (slide out "U" type pattern), click type (single finger slide), click area (back);
i: determining a cursor operation event corresponding to the target gesture: returning to the menu;
j: and simulating and generating the target cursor operation event according to the cursor operation event, wherein the locally displayed cursor responds to the target cursor operation event, namely, returning to a menu, so that the fixed terminal is controlled in a mode of controlling the action of the cursor in the fixed terminal through the gesture operation of the virtual mouse in the handheld terminal.
